Kevin Sinfield CBE is set to take on his final ‘7 in 7 Challenge’ next month to raise awareness and funds for MND. And he’s starting it in Hull, at the home of the Rugby League World Club Champions, Hull KR, before finishing at the Betfred Super League Grand Final, visiting each of the home grounds for the 12 English Betfred Super League clubs.

Sinfield has revealed the route for his seventh and final annual challenge, 7 in 7, where he runs seven marathons in seven days. He’s returning to his roots across the north of England, starting in Hull on 27 September and finishing on Saturday 3 October in Manchester, at Old Trafford, in front of 70,000 fans.

Since the first annual challenge in 2020, Sinfield and his team have raised more than £11 million for the MND community, with six charities set to benefit once again. The work of the MND Association, Leeds Hospitals Charity, My Name’5 Doddie Foundation, Darby Rimmer MND Foundation, MND Scotland and the Irish MND Association will be supported by the challenge once again.

Each day is divided into 7km blocks, which Sinfield must complete within the hour before starting his next block. The Extra Mile events will also return each day, when Sinfield and the team will be joined by people impacted by MND to complete a mile together.

It’ll be a fitting end to the challenge, as Sinfield and Rob Burrow won seven Grand Finals together during their time at Leeds Rhinos. At the Grand Final, the Man of the Match will receive the Rob Burrow Trophy, showcasing how important Burrow’s memory remains to the rugby league community.
